Rewatching the game, today.

How huge was that sequence with about 3 min to play, up 64-61, and Royce put up a shot that missed rim?

First, heck of a hustle play by McGee to get the offensive rebound. Then, the refs call timeout to check to see if the shot hit the rim. We inbound with 3 seconds on the shotclock. Melvin gets a good look but misses, and Scotty comes up with the rebound and lay in. The crowd goes nuts, we go up by 5, and Baylor goes down court with Babb hounding Jackson, forcing him to take a bad shot which he misses. Not saying it was the turning point in the game or anything like that, just saying that it was a nice sequence that really displayed some effort by our guys.
